Aldershot Magistrates’ Court
* William James Charles Keet, 28, of Beldham Road, Farnham, was fined £1,000, told to pay £66 compensation, £85 costs and had his licence endorsed with eight points on March 25, 2019, after being proven guilty of driving without a valid licence, insurance or MoT in Alexandra Road, Alton, on December 18, 2018.
* June Isobel Margaret Pattenden, 42, of Manor Fields, Liphook, was fined £180, told to pay £30 compensation, £85 costs and had her driving licence endorsed with eight points on March 25, 2019, after being proven guilty of driving without insurance in Haslemere Road, Liphook, on February 12, 2019.
* Alan Hussey, 60, of Itchen Close, Petersfield, was disqualified from driving for 21 days, fined £294, told to pay £30 compensation and £85 costs on March 25, 2019, after pleading guilty to driving an Iveco van 78mph in a 50mph limit on the A31 at Alresford on December 10, 2018.
* James Patrick Nolan, 72, of Adhurst St Mary, Petersfield, was disqualified from driving for four months, fined £132, told to pay £30 compensation and £85 costs on March 26, 2019, after pleading guilty to driving without insurance in Butts Road, Alton, on December 6, 2018.
* James Robert Anstey, 37, of Chase Road, Lindford, was disqualified from driving for six months, fined £660, told to pay £66 compensation and £85 costs on March 26, 2019, after pleading guilty to driving without insurance in Chase Road, Lindford, on December 4, 2018.
* Kay Gould, 56, of Upper Hale Road, Farnham, was fined £129, told to pay £30 compensation, £85 costs and had her driving licence endorsed with three points on March 28, 2019, after pleading guilty to driving 81mph in a 70mph limit on the A331 Blackwater Valley Relief Road on September 22, 2018.
* Paul William Richardson, 51, of Paper Mill Lane, Alton, was fined £660, told to pay £66 compensation, £85 costs and had his driving licence endorsed with six points on April 1, 2019, after being proven guilty of failing to identify the driver of a car alleged to have travelled 42mph in a 30mph limit on the A32 Gosport Road, Farringdon, on October 21, 2018.
Staines Magistrates’ Court
* Michael Ojeikere, 20, of Guildford Road, Farnham, was fined £50 and told to pay £35 costs on March 26, 2019 after admitting to failing to attend his unpaid work on January 11 and 18, 2019, as required by a community order made by Guildford Magistrates’ Court on January 8, 2019.
